The Purpose of Life - Part 1



   Someone once said, "There's a God shaped vacuum in our heart that only God can fill."

   I know it's true because I remember standing in my apartment in 1971, shaking my fist at God, saying, "God, I have a fast new motorcycle, a new, fast ram air parachute, (I loved skydiving), a classic Thunderbird automobile, an awesome 400 cubic inch, 4 speed, 1968 Pontiac Firebird, as well as a true hot rod, a 1933 Ford coupe with a supercharged Oldsmobile engine in it." 

   I had a good job at Kennedy Space Center. I was single and a Hedonist (I worshiped the goddess of pleasure [without realizing it] -thought that was what life was all about.) 

   I was having sex with every woman I could. Pleasure man, I couldn't get enough.

   That's why I was having it out with God. All the things and pleasures of this world were not satisfying me. The more I got, the more I needed and the less they satisfied me. 
   So I questioned God; "God if all I have won't satisfy me, what will? Why was I born? What's the purpose of life? 

      I'm not letting go of you until I get an answer!"

Anytime you get serious with God, He WILL answer you.
He's waiting to hear from you. He loves you more than you can imagine.
   He answered all of my questions. The God of all creation was speaking to me.
